Summary
In the subject, students are introduced to the basics of business diagnostics and will learn to classify and structure a business and other organizations for the needs of their diagnosis, to introduce a system at the business, including its decomposition into sub-systems. Students will be able to analyze and evaluate the financial health of a business and value a business using a variety of methods. Furthermore, students are introduced to the methods of identification, analysis and evaluation of the main factors in the diagnostics of the business environment. They will be able to identify, analyze and evaluate the strengths and weaknesses of the company and apply applicable analogies from technical diagnostics. At the same time, they will become familiar with the procedures and methodologies for detecting, classifying, evaluating and solving business problems.

Course Contents
1) Business diagnostics and therapeutics – introduction, terminology
2) Business diagnostics and therapeutics – history
3) Business as an object of diagnostics – classification and structure
4) Business as a system
5) Business financial health
6) Business value – main concepts, asset methods
7) Business value - income and market approach
8) Selected diagnostic methods
9) Diagnostics of business environment
10) Business problems – definition, classfification, methods
11) Crisis management – anatomy of crisis, types of crises, approaches to crises
12) Business potentials and World Class Company
13) Risk management – risk definition, methods to identify, analyze and evaluate risks
14) General diagnostic models
